Output ec5193090d05c31bab2f0a5020d96afd0a3a3a90a33bc7751fd09d0455f60eba:5

value
133042
script pubkey
OP_0 OP_PUSHBYTES_20 bdc4aac056e76bc11a44bd5c6459bdd703d74c55
address
bc1qhhz24szkua4uzxjyh4wxgkda6upawnz4t2vjk0
transaction
ec5193090d05c31bab2f0a5020d96afd0a3a3a90a33bc7751fd09d0455f60eba
spent
true